摘要
为了解桥面防水粘结材料的使用性能,为施工提供有效参考,采用室内拉拔试验与剪切试验分析了高黏SBS改性沥青、SBR改性乳化沥青以及环氧沥青三种桥面防水粘结材料的粘结性能、抗剪性能以及抗水损害性能。结果显示:(1)环氧沥青的粘结性能和抗剪性能最好,高黏SBS改性沥青次之,SBR改性乳化沥青最差;(2)由于环氧沥青材料组分较为复杂,且价格比较昂贵,其施工性价比可能不如高黏SBS改性沥青;(3)从冻融循环后的残留粘结强度和抗剪强度数值来看,高黏SBS改性沥青与环氧沥青的抗水损害性能均不差。
        In order to understand the use performance of the waterproof adhesive materials on the bridge deck,and to provide effective reference for the construction,the bond performance,shear resistance and water resistance of high viscosity SBS modified asphalt,SBR modified emulsified asphalt and epoxy asphalt was researched by indoor drawing test and shear test. The results shows:(1) The adhesion properties and shear performance of epoxy asphalt are the best,and the high viscosity SBS modified asphalt is second,and SBR modified emulsified asphalt is the worst;(2) The construction cost of epoxy asphalt material may not be as good as that of high viscosity SBS modified asphalt;(3) The anti-water damage performance of high viscosity SBS modified asphalt and epoxy asphalt is not bad according to the residual bond strength and shear strength of the freeze-thaw cycle.
